Understanding Chloride Levels: A Key Indicator of Kidney Health
Chloride is an important electrolyte in your body. It plays a key role in maintaining fluid balance, blood pressure, and proper acid-base balance. You can think of it as a helper that keeps everything running smoothly.
Chloride levels are usually measured during routine blood tests. Normal levels typically range from 96 to 106 milliequivalents per liter (mEq/L). When these levels go too high or too low, they can indicate health issues, especially related to kidney function.
Hyperchloremia is the term used when chloride levels are elevated. It might happen due to several factors, such as dehydration, high salt intake, or kidney disease. If your kidneys aren’t working well, they may not remove excess chloride effectively.
The kidneys are like filters in your body. They help regulate electrolytes and remove waste products through urine. When chloride levels spike, it can signal that the kidneys need attention.
Understanding hyperchloremia helps reveal how well your kidneys are functioning. However, elevated chloride alone can’t tell you everything about kidney health. It must be considered alongside other tests like creatinine and blood urea nitrogen (BUN).

Understanding hyperchloremia—high chloride levels in the blood—offers valuable insights into various health conditions. Chloride is an important electrolyte that helps maintain fluid balance, acid-base balance, and nerve transmission. When levels are elevated, it often signals underlying issues that merit attention.
Causes of hyperchloremia can range from dehydration to kidney dysfunction. For example, when your body loses too much fluid through vomiting or diarrhea, chloride levels can rise due to concentration. It may also occur with certain medications or conditions like metabolic acidosis.
Recognizing the symptoms associated with high chloride levels is crucial. Although many individuals may not experience noticeable symptoms, some might encounter fatigue, weakness, or confusion if the imbalance is significant.
Addressing hyperchloremia typically involves treating the underlying cause. That could mean rehydrating the body or adjusting medications. It’s also essential to monitor accompanying electrolytes to ensure a comprehensive approach to treatment.
